Android users traditionally relied on desktop "PC Suites" to manage their mobile data, backup photos, and sync contacts. Early smartphones required dedicated desktop software like Samsung Kies or HTC Sync to perform basic maintenance. pc suite for google pixel patched

The search for a is a search for a myth. No such official suite exists, so any "patched" version you find online is guaranteed to be a trap set by hackers. The risks of malware, data theft, and bricking your device far outweigh any perceived benefit of unlocking a paid feature for free.
